    Remember, Columbus never set foot in what is presently the United States. The only present-day U.S. territory he reached was Puerto Rico. It was the settlers from England and the conquistadors from Spain who came AFTER Columbus that really did the damage when it came to eradicating indigenous people across North, Central, and South America as well as the Caribbean. Columbus may have opened the door, but those guys tore down the house!
